MP do it 2-1 Over PFN
PFN played MP in the grand finale of WPC season 1 and we had a cracker, an absolute cracker. MP surprisingly with a bit of luck took match one 4-2 after a Jamie choke. Did MP deserve the first match i dont know. Credit must go to Jordy he played the right players at the right times. I however could have played PFN's better.
So MP lead into day two of the finals where PFN grab the advantage back with a 4-0 thumping. Jamie and Kev did not even play. We then come to match three and PFN and MP came out on fire, however MP came out on top with jordy beating Jamie and then Kev, well you just cant argue with that. MP most definatly deserved the 2 Matches to 1 victory, can they do it next season only time will tell.
